Output 439cf97488a7fc12e1e310f8eadeb23c6f0bf716cefaa0f6abab18adcf960a1a:9

value
10312330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d74fafba6f83713788d3551aae20739d5f4386d6 OP_EQUAL
address
3MKUfVqtZDgq9FMj498kHVCusTNcdKaCzp
transaction
439cf97488a7fc12e1e310f8eadeb23c6f0bf716cefaa0f6abab18adcf960a1a
spent
true